Welcome to Crisis in Perception, where we examine the systems shaping our world.


This episode explores Gravity’s Kiss by Harry Collins as a systems-level analysis of scientific knowledge production.


The discussion examines:


• incentive structures

• institutional persistence

• feedback loops

• hidden system dynamics

• scientific consensus formation

• expertise and trust
